My ex-SS/IA Duster still has its lead-filled tail lamps. Plus 2 batteries in the spare tire well and another 50 lbs of lead in bar form. So, yeah.
Can't recall the guy's name - embarrassing as we both had fairly similar cars - but used to tell me he ran 300 - 400 lbs in the trunk and his car was quicker that way. For sure it put out big wheelies and was fun to watch.
My car's certainly not at the leading edge of technology, as the chassis & some of the drivetrain is as it was back in the day; but the car's also pretty light in the front, lots of old tricks there.
Try putting another 100 in the back & see. Then 200. The car will tell you what it likes.

Absolutely! Especially helpful for consistency on marginal tracks. Many years ago I put about 60lbs of ballast in the trunk of my 2,800 lb bracket Challenger and my win ratio went up noticeably.

But don't use weight as a band-aid to cover for an inefficient suspension. Continue to work on that, if possible. Track prep can be an issue. But the less you spin, the faster you will be, and more consistent.

Is your battery in the trunk yet?
